About the role
Provide strategic leadership in the development and execution of company-wide Environmental, Health, and Safety (EHS) policies, programs, and safety culture initiatives across all sites. Based in Elk Grove Village, IL with travel across multiple sites, up to 30%.
Responsibilities
- Drive risk management processes by overseeing hazard identification, incident investigation, root cause analysis, and implementation of corrective actions
- Provide expert guidance to senior leadership and operations teams on regulatory compliance, performance metrics, and EHS strategy alignment
- Manage all environmental compliance activities, including permitting, documentation, and interactions with regulatory agencies
- Oversee the design and implementation of safety training programs, SOPs, and onboarding processes to ensure workforce competency and continuous improvement
- Chair the Corporate Safety Committee and lead cross-functional collaboration to embed safety into operational processes and accountability structures
- Lead emergency preparedness and response programs, ensuring plans, teams, and infrastructure are maintained and tested
- Monitor and evaluate EHS performance through audits, inspections, and KPI tracking to ensure continuous compliance and operational excellence
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Environmental Health & Safety, Occupational Safety, or related field
- 5+ years in a safety leadership role within a manufacturing environment
- 3+ years at a management or senior supervisory level
- Deep knowledge of OSHA, EPA, L&I, and other federal, state, and local EHS regulations
- Proven ability to develop, implement, and manage safety programs across multiple sites or departments
- Demonstrated ability managing training strategy development, compliance systems, and incident response programs
